You don't turn off DSC for normal driving in snow or icy roads DSC could save your ass when you enter a turn little to fast. An example when to turn off DSC is if you should climb up a very step hill with a 90 degrees turn in the middle and you don't want to loose your speed uphill IE sins the DSC break the inner rear wheel if your rear end slips.
